Obituary

Robert F. Bert O'Toole,69,formerly of Belle Vernon,died Monday,May 29,1995,at 1:45 a.m.in the Veterans Administration Hospital in Pittsburgh. Born Nov.22,1925,in Monessen,he was a son of the late Thomas and Catherine Crowe O'Toole. Mr.O'Toole had resided in the Belle Vernon and Monessen area for many years. He was a member of St.Sebastian Roman Catholic Church,Belle Vernon. Mr.O'Toole was a U.S.Navy veteran of World War II. Survivors include one daughter,Mrs.LLoyd (Kathleen) Driesen of Charleroi,three brothers,Thomas O'Toole of Allenport,Donald O'Toole of Belle Vernon and Joseph O'Toole of Monessen,four sisters,Mrs.Melvin (Alice) Tressler of Monessen,Mrs.August (Josephine) Rigotti of Pittsburgh,Mrs.Gust (Patricia) Ostetrico of Monongahela and Mrs.Joe (Gerturude) Zoretich of Bentleyville,one granddaughter,Renee Bates,two great-grandchildren,Courtney and Codey,and a special friend,Janet,with whom he made his home. In addition to his parents,he was preceded in death by three brothers,Michael,Martin and John O'Toole,and two sisters,Ellen Glaspey and Kathleen Bednarczyk. Friends will be received Tuesday from 2 to 4 and 7 to 9 p.m. in the Leonard J.Parzynski Funeral Home,626 Broad Ave.,Belle Vernon,where a prayer service will be held Wednesday at 10:30 a.m.,followed by Mass of Christian Burial at 11 a.m.in St.Sebastian R.C.Church,Belle Vernon,with the Rev.John R.Cindric,pastor,as celebrant. Burial will be in Belle Vernon Cemetery. Belle Vernon Knights of Columbus 3026 will conduct services Tuesday at 7:15 p.m.in the funeral home. The family suggests memorial contributons to the Arthritis Foundation. The Leonard J.Parzynski Funeral Home is in charge of arrangements.
